Rajkummar Rao says he still has many ‘middle-class habits’: ‘I order groceries, book my own tickets’

In a recent interview, actor Rajkummar Rao spoke about being 'humble' and retaining his middle-class values. Rajkummar's latest show Guns and Gulaabs is streaming on Netflix.

Now, in a recent interview, the Guns & Gulaabs actor shared that people around him are often surprised at how he has retained his middle-class habits.

In an interview with Mashable India, the actor opened up about driving a car for almost a decade. When asked if that’s a quality that he’s carried from his life before stardom, Rajkummar said that he is still quite the middle-class person. “Saara kaam khud karta hu (I do everything myself),” he shared, adding that his colleagues from the industry are often taken aback by these things. The actor said that he books his own flight tickets via websites, gets his boarding pass and even pays his electricity bills.

Main ration order karta hu phone se, ya Patra karti hai (I order my groceries through the phone or Patralekha does it),” Rajkummar said.

During the conversation, Rajkummar Rao also shared that he doesn’t make a ‘conscious’ effort to live a humble life, as he has been brought that way. The National Award-winning actor said that since he was a child, he was quite spiritual. Narrating an incident from his childhood, Rao said that he and his brother would go and help the destitute whenever they could.

Main acting mein aaya kyunki mujhe pasand tha. Yeh mera mera sapna hai… Attitude dunga waisa nahi tha (I became an actor because I wanted to, and it was my dream. I didn’t become an actor to throw attitude),” he shared, adding that his parents have brought them up in a way that he would never hurt anyone.

Rajkumar’s recent crime comedy series Guns & Gulaabs is getting mixed reviews. The actor plays the role of a lovestruck mechanic Paana Tipu in the show, created by Raj and DK. The series also stars Dulquer Salmaan, TJ Bhanu, Satish Kaushik, Vipin Sharma, Gushan Devaiah, Adarsh Gourav and Pooja Gor. Shubra Gupta of The Indian Express reviewed the series and wrote, “Raj and DK’s signature humour is on display but not all jokes land. The primary cast is stuffed with good actors, but not everyone is written interestingly.”
